Dimensional International Small Cap Value ETF

452 hedge funds and large institutions have $3.58B invested in Dimensional International Small Cap Value ETF in 2026 Q1 according to their latest regulatory filings, with 60 funds opening new positions, 203 increasing their positions, 139 reducing their positions, and 15 closing their positions.
